How do I stop my name from appearing on a Google search?

A quick way to clear those results is by making sure the profiles on those accounts are private. By making those profiles private, Google won't display them in search results. The caveat here is that if your profile was public and had shown up in search results before, it will continue to appear in Google searches.

Why does my name and address show up in Google search?

A good portion of the info you'll find on yourself from search engines comes from social media. This is usually because your accounts are set to public — and most of these sites set accounts to public by default. If you leave an account set to public, anyone looking you up can see everything you've posted.

Can you remove your name and address from Google search?

To begin the removal process, visit the topic's support page, scroll halfway down, and click the blue Start Removal request button. You will initially be asked whether you have reached out to the owners of the website. It is not necessary to do this, so you can just tap No, I prefer not to.

Will someone know if I search them in Google?

If you search for someone's name online, they won't receive a notification that you Googled their name, nor can they find out that you searched for them.

Why is my name and address online?

Why Is My Address Online? The main reason your home address shows up on the internet without your permission is that it's most likely a part of the public record. For example, it might have appeared in a phone book or a publically accessible document.

How much does it cost to remove your name from the internet?

DeleteMe currently removes your information from 36 sites every three months for $129 per year, or $229 per year for two people. Kanary scans more than 2,000 sites for your information, and says it has a 70 percent success rate in removing it. The cost is $89 per year for an individual or $129.99 per year for a family.

How do I remove myself from public records?

You can request to remove sensitive information like your phone number or Social Security number from public records in most states. Don't expect to have court records, marriage licenses or mugshots wiped from the internet, though. If you want to give it a shot, call your county clerk's office.

Can you hide your Facebook from being searched?

Select Only me for the highest privacy level. Next to Do you want search engines outside of Facebook to link to your profile, select Edit. Clear the Allow search engines outside of Facebook to link to your profile check box if you want search engines to stop linking to your profile.

Can anyone see your private Google searches?

When you browse privately, other people who use the device won't see your history. Chrome doesn't save your browsing history or information entered in forms. Cookies and site data are remembered while you're browsing, but deleted when you exit Incognito mode.
